AmeriCorps Seniors strive to engage Americans 55 years and older in volunteer service and to provide one-on-one support to children with special needs to improve their academic, social, or emotional development.

    About Us

    Who We Are!

    The Foster Grandparent Program is a part of AmeriCorps Seniors, a federal agency that encourages adults 55 and older to share their skills, talents and experiences to meet a wide range of community challenges. NCO Volunteer Network sponsors and administers the Foster Grandparent Program for Del Norte, Humboldt, Lake Mendocino, and Sonoma Counties.

    Who is eligible to become a

    Foster Grandparent?

    Foster Grandparents MUST:

    • Be 55 years or older
    • Meet income requirements
    • Consent to a comprehensive criminal history check
    • Adhere to our code of conduct and all other program policies
    • Be physically and mentally able to perform assigned activities
    • Have a willingness to learn and grow through on-going training
    • Have a genuine desire to work with children and youth
